    Job Details Madison, WI Full Time 4 Year Degree In Human Services Field $30.00 - $38.00 Hourly Road WarriorDescription The Crisis Worker/Law Enforcement (CCSI) position is responsible for providing a wide array of culturally sensitive, recovery oriented, trauma sensitive, direct clinical services provided in conjunction with other staff. Services provided by this position may include assessment, treatment planning, referrals, and case management. The crisis worker in this position will be proactively reaching out to mental health consumers who are having contacts with law enforcement, implementing follow up on those cases to ensure adequate connection to resources, and coordinating with service providers to develop plans for law enforcement response to behavioral health crises. The crisis worker will conduct assessments of children, youth, and adults based on an understanding not only of consumer symptoms, but also of strengths and social/cultural resources. These strengths and resources will be taken into account and utilized as appropriate to assist the individual's return to a more optimal level of functioning. The ideal candidate for this position will enjoy working with multi-disciplinary teams, taking initiative to conduct outreach to consumers in need, and engaging in creative, client-centered problem-solving. This position on the emergency services team involves mobility throughout the community, and working rotating shifts as needed, including evenings weekends and holidays in order to ensure that the clinical needs of the program are being met and to enable the program to operate 24 hours a day, seven days as week, 365 days a year. The crisis worker reports directly to the assigned supervisor with overall program supervision provided by the Director. Minimum annual service hours are 1200. New wages for ESU positions ranging from $30/hr - $38/hr. Wages are based on years of experience & education. Differential pay is also offered at $3/hr. for weekday evenings & weekend days, $6/hr. for weekend evenings, and $8/hr. for overnights (12a - 8a). Community Support Programs offer coordinated, evidence-based care and treatment for adults who live with a severe mental illness. Services are provided in the community and aim to meet an individual's unique needs, reduce mental health symptoms and challenges in community living, and lead to recovery. Program staff focus on the values of hope, collaboration, personal choice, and respect in their work with those receiving CSP services. The Case Manager position is responsible for providing a wide array of culturally sensitive, recovery oriented, trauma sensitive, direct clinical services provided in conjunction with other staff. Services provided by this position may include assessment, treatment planning, referrals, and case management. The Clinical Case Manager provides comprehensive clinical services to consumers in community settings. The Case Manager will work within an interdisciplinary team to provide day to day services to adults living with a serious mental illness and substance abuse; including assisting consumers with their rehabilitation efforts, education and support, medication monitoring and deliveries, and assessing mental status and symptomology. The Case Manager will also complete timely and professional documentation. The Case Manager reports directly to the assigned supervisor with overall program supervision provided by the Clinical Team Manager.
